HEALTHY
STRAWBERRY BREAD
In this healthier version of strawberry
bread, Diana uses unsweetened applesauce
to cut the sugar in half and add enough
moisture so that the amount of oil can be
reduced. This recipe makes two loaves, and
the strawberry bread freezes well.
Serves:
24
Serving Size:
1 slice
Prep Time:
20 minutes
Inactive:
20 minutes
Cook:
1 hour
TOTAL:
1 hour, 40 minutes
INGREDIENTS:
• 3 cups all-purpose flour
• 1 cup sugar
• ½-cup applesauce, unsweetened
• 1 teaspoon baking soda
• 1 teaspoon salt
• 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
• 4 eggs
• ¾-cup vegetable oil
• 2 cups fresh strawberries, chopped
INSTRUCTIONS:
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Combine the flour, sugar, baking soda, salt and cinnamon in a large bowl.
Combine remaining ingredients in a medium bowl. Add these ingredients to the dry ingredients. Stir until
well combined. Divide the mixture into 2 greased 9x5x3-inch loaf pans. Bake for 1 hour. Remove from
oven and cool about 10 minutes. Remove from the pans and cool on a wire rack. Yields 2 loaves.
NUTRITIONAL VALUE:
Calories: 165
Sodium: 160 mg
Fat: 8 g
Carbohydrates: 21 g
Protein: 2 g
Sugars: 9 g
